Transaction d3c7345fcd3db14ef76d72458d10152f79c7e7e2223fcf6beefe996d1990b13b

1 Input
1 Outputs
  • d3c7345fcd3db14ef76d72458d10152f79c7e7e2223fcf6beefe996d1990b13b:0
  • value  45956
    address  37huXr44hcevbm6eYMjJfmq2J7vjXWo6TS